Rapid EV Adoption, Charging Infrastructure Expansion & Grid Modernization: Why the Electric Vehicle Chargers Market is Powering the Future of Mobility
The global electric vehicle chargers market is expanding rapidly, driven by the accelerating adoption of electric vehicles (EVs), government mandates for zero-emission transportation, and large-scale investments in charging infrastructure. EV chargers are essential components that supply electric energy to plug-in vehicles, enabling efficient and convenient charging at residential, commercial, and public locations.
As EV sales continue to rise globally, the demand for fast, reliable, and widely accessible charging networks is increasing significantly. Technological advancements such as ultra-fast DC chargers, smart charging systems, and vehicle-to-grid (V2G) integration are reshaping the charging ecosystem. Governments and private players are collaborating to build extensive charging networks to support long-distance travel and urban mobility.
1. By Charger Type: AC Chargers (Dominant Segment)
AC chargers hold a significant share in the market.
Why it dominates:
- Widely used for residential charging applications
- Lower installation and equipment cost
- Suitable for overnight charging
- Easy integration with home power systems
2. By Charger Type: DC Fast Chargers
DC fast chargers are the fastest-growing segment.
Why:
- Rapid charging capability (short charging time)
- Ideal for highways and commercial stations
- Supports long-distance EV travel
- Increasing deployment in public charging networks
3. By Charging Level: Level 2 Chargers (Dominant Segment)
Level 2 chargers dominate the market.
Why:
- Balanced charging speed and cost efficiency
- Common in homes, offices, and public parking areas
- Compatible with most electric vehicles
- Widely supported by infrastructure development programs
4. By Charging Level: Level 3 Chargers (Fast Charging)
Level 3 chargers are used for ultra-fast charging.
Why:
- Extremely fast charging times
- Used in highways and fleet charging hubs
- Essential for commercial EV operations
- High power output capability

Drivers: What is fueling market growth?
- Rapid growth in electric vehicle adoption
- Government incentives and emission reduction policies
- Expansion of public and private charging infrastructure
- Advancements in fast-charging and smart grid technologies
- Rising investment from automotive and energy companies
Restraints (R) – What is limiting growth?
- High installation and infrastructure development costs
- Grid capacity and electricity supply challenges
- Lack of standardized charging protocols in some regions
- Slow rollout in rural and underdeveloped areas
Opportunities (O) – Where is future growth coming from?
- Expansion of ultra-fast charging networks
- Integration of renewable energy with charging stations
- Development of wireless EV charging technology
- Growth of smart and connected charging systems
Trends (T) – What is shaping the future?
- Shift toward smart and AI-enabled charging infrastructure
- Increasing adoption of V2G (vehicle-to-grid) systems
- Rise of ultra-fast DC charging corridors
- Integration of solar-powered charging stations
